After a week in which the Hoyas dropped both of its games, the Top 25 is now in the rear-view mirror. However, all is not lost!
The Hoyas are still at the bottom of Gary Parrish's Top 25 and 1, and, more importantly, a firm 6 seed in The Bracket Matrix. For now, this team is in no danger of slipping to the Bubble with a resume that includes zero bad losses.
Whether the bright lights of the Top 25 gets to this team or not, the focus needs to be on beating Seton Hall, a team that Georgetown has oddly struggled against in recent years.
Motivation shouldn't be lacking, but Georgetown has lost 3 of last 4 v. Seton Hall, with all 3 Ls by 10+ points. Last win at SH was in 2011.
